Pairing Imagery with Typography

A great image needs great text to complete the story. One of the biggest challenges in visual communication is finding the right balance between imagery and typography. When using a detailed illustration like this yellow wreath, your font choice becomes critical. You don't want your text to compete with the art; you want it to dance with it.

For wedding stationery, pairing this wreath with a handwritten font or a classic script font creates a romantic, timeless look. However, if you are using this for editorial design or a modern blog header, you might opt for a clean, geometric sans serif font. The contrast between the organic, flowing lines of the watercolor flowers and the structured geometry of a modern typeface creates a dynamic visual tension that draws the eye in.

Consider packaging design for a gourmet bakery. The yellow wreath suggests freshness and ingredients like lemons, honey, or chamomile. Pairing the illustration with a bold display font for the product name and a legible sans serif font for the ingredients ensures the packaging is not only attractive but also functional and compliant with readability standards.
